Increased dairy product consumption as part of a diet and exercise weight management program improves body composition in adolescent females with overweight and obesity —A randomized controlled trial

ConclusionThe inclusion of dairy foods in the diet of adolescent females with overweight/obesity, as part of a diet and exercise intervention, favourably improves body composition in the absence of weight loss.
